(usa) Staff, Data Scientist

Walmart · Retail · Sunnyvale, CA

Staff Data Scientist to architect the semantic layer for autonomous commerce, transforming retail data into an agent-consumable environment. Focus on building Knowledge Graphs, Embeddings, and Metadata layers to power AI agent reasoning, tool-calling, RAG, and multi-step planning.

What you'd actually do

  1. Lead the scientific strategy for building the context and semantic layer. You will define how structured, semi-structured, and unstructured data are unified into Knowledge Graphs, Embeddings, and Metadata layers that power agentic reasoning.
  2. Act as the technical "North Star" for the organization. You will ensure that every data product built is optimized for Tool-Calling, Retrieval-Augmented Generation (RAG), and Multi-Step Planning.
  3. Constantly scout the frontier of AI research. You will evaluate emerging frameworks (e.g., LangGraph, AutoGen, GraphRAG) and state-of-the-art models to determine which will define the Sam's Club agentic stack.
  4. Interface directly with Engineering Managers and Data Scientists. You are the "technical glue" that ensures engineering pipelines deliver the semantic richness and reasoning density required by our model-driven agents.
  5. Move beyond standard data quality. You will create evaluation frameworks that measure Semantic Precision, Retrieval Relevancy, and Reasoning Trajectory Success, ensuring our agents are grounded and hallucination-free.
